UK’s newest migrant take care of France is definitely insane – this one quantity proves it

Britain retains giving hundreds of thousands of kilos to assist management our borders, however nonetheless unlawful migrants maintain crossing the Channel

Shabana Mahmood is adopting an identical strategy to her predecessors on unlawful migration (Picture: Getty)

The definition of madness is usually mentioned to be “doing the identical factor again and again and anticipating totally different outcomes”. In 2021, after 27 died in a deadly Channel crossing, Boris Johnson vowed to search out the people-smuggling gangs that had been exposing Britain’s porous borders.

And three years later, Keir Starmer advised the nation he would “smash the gangs”. The identical may very well be mentioned of anticipating the French to cease Channel migrant crossings. On the day of that deadly crossing I discussed, I used to be on a seaside in Wimereux because the French police stood by whereas dozens of individuals carried a ship over tons of of yards to the water.

Their very own intervention? They turned their sirens on.

The French inside minister on the time, Gerald Darmanin, was mentioned to have been shocked by the our bodies piling up on the quayside in Calais. However over the course of the following years, concern intensified over interception charges.

And in 2023, Rishi Sunak vowed handy Emmanuel Macron £475million. The interception price then was round 50%. It’s dropped to a 3rd.

However the Authorities has determined handy out one other £660million. And solely £160million of it’s depending on outcomes.

So, that one quantity, do you assume the definition of madness nonetheless applies right here?

By 2029, France may have acquired greater than £1.3billion in taxpayers’ cash.

Does anybody realistically assume the crossings may have stopped by then?

Labour’s critics have proposed a collection of insurance policies they assume will finish the disaster – together with detaining and deporting each arrival and sending them again to international locations similar to Afghanistan.

However Keir Starmer and Shabana Mahmood have refused to go that far.

In impact, they’ve adopting an identical strategy to the previous – however attempting to do it higher.

And the House Secretary’s feedback at a press convention in Dunkirk maybe supplied a key perception: “We are going to now have flexibility to search out issues that we all know are working and adapting to the practices of the gangs, and never deal with exercise that isn’t making the distinction that we each clearly wish to see.”

However migrants will nonetheless financial institution on crossing the Channel and hanging round within the nation for years.

As one Border Power supply advised me: “In case you are not a part of Operation Hillmore, you may be right here 5 to eight years earlier than anybody catches as much as you.

“If you wish to work right here and ship a reimbursement, it’s a lot a lot simpler to do this right here.”

And if migrants take the gamble, it’s seemingly we’ll all be sitting in three years time, when the contract runs out, questioning if we really are insane.
